Originally Posted by Tommy' post='286010' date='May 22 2006, 10:57 AM
lyou'll find that the non-smoking package can easily be retrofitted since it ony consists of a set of plastic covers instead of the cig lighters. Your dealer should be able to provide them at no additional cost.

Re the de-badging, the dealer took mine off. Basically it's a sort of hair dryer to heat the glue holding the numbers to the lid. They've done it twice for me and there hasn't been any issues. I wanted to keep the numbers but they said they all bend when taking them off.
